(Columbia, SC) - The South Carolina Attorney General is warning anyone who plans to protest on Saturday. Large-scale protests have been underway in Los Angeles- and other protests are expected on Flag Day- which is also President Trump's birthday. South Carolina Attorney General Alan Wilson says his office has seen reports "indicating potential coordinated protests and acts of civil disobedience planned for Saturday." In a statement issued Tuesday, the state AG's office said "Violence, vandalism, and any attempts to intimidate or obstruct law enforcement will not be tolerated in South Carolina" and asked residents to report any crime or riots to local law enforcement.
